H6191

עָרַם

ʻâram
[aw-ram']

Definition

properly, to be (or make) bare; but used only in the derivative sense (through the idea perhaps of smoothness) to be cunning (usually in a bad sense)

KJV Usage

[idiom] very, beware, take crafty (counsel), be prudent, deal subtilly.
